- Request or Question
- 1. How much has your local authority set as the amount to pay council-owned and run care homes, per week, for both nursing and residential care? 2. How much did the local authority pay for nursing and residential care, per week, each year in the previous two financial years to council owned and run care homes?
- Response
- Scottish Borders Council do not set a defined cap on a care home budget as service users are assessed against an eligibility criterion to meet their needs and there is scope within the budget to flex costs to ensure those needs are met. The budget allocation for care homes is regularly monitored and managed by Senior commissioning and operational staff as part of the Authority s financial policy, procedures and standards 2022/23 2023/24 7,667,681.68 8,198,285.96 2023/24 figure is to date 19/04/2024, year end still to be completed so figure could change slightly. Scottish Borders Council owns 6 Care Homes 2023/24 2024/25 Charge Charge (excl. vat) (excl. vat) 805.38 805.38 Deanfield Care Home Garden View Grove Care Home Saltgreens Care Home St Ronans Care Home Waverley Care Home The charges are publicly available by following the link fees-and-charges-2024-25 (scotborders.gov.uk)
